管理阿里云服务器权限的方法可以从多个方面进行,包括用户管理、权限策略设置、安全组配置以及资源控制等。以下是详细的步骤和建议:
1. 创建RAM用户和角色
登录阿里云控制台,进入“访问控制” > “RAM用户管理”,创建新的RAM用户或角色,并为其分配必要的权限。
可以通过RAM角色管理功能,为不同的服务(如ECS)创建角色,并授予相应的权限。
2. 定义和关联权限策略
在RAM中定义自定义权限策略,包括操作权限(Action)、资源(Resource)和条件(Condition)。策略可以是系统内置的,也可以根据需求自定义。
将权限策略与RAM用户或角色关联,确保用户只能执行其权限范围内的操作。
3. 使用安全组和网络策略
安全组是控制实例流量的重要工具,可以通过设置安全组规则来限制或允许特定IP地址或端口的访问。
使用IP白名单或黑名单策略,进一步增强服务器的安全性。
4. 文件和目录权限管理
在Linux系统中,通过chmod
和chown
命令设置文件和目录的读、写、执行权限。
对于虚拟主机,可以设置虚拟主机目录权限,限制特定用户对目录的访问。
5. SSH和远程连接权限管理
禁用root用户的直接登录,使用密钥认证方式提高安全性。
设置SSH端口规则,确保只有授权的设备可以连接到服务器。
6. 版本控制与备份
使用版本控制系统(如GitLab)进行代码管理和协作开发,确保代码的安全性和可追溯性。
定期备份重要数据,防止数据丢失。
7. 审计与监控
通过阿里云控制台的日志服务和监控工具,记录用户操作和系统日志,及时发现异常活动。
定期审查权限设置,确保权限符合最小化原则,避免不必要的风险。
8. 多用户管理和协作工具
创建多个用户账号,并为每个用户分配不同的权限级别。
结合外部协作工具(如Docker、GitLab),实现团队成员之间的高效协作。
通过以上方法,可以全面管理阿里云服务器的权限,确保系统的安全性、稳定性和高效性。建议遵循“最小权限原则”,只授予用户完成工作所需的最低权限,以降低潜在的安全风险。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/37385.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。